Output 2019346838deeb8f06f7b6eab334daa7adf8083288040670d3aac669bf99653a:50

value
387186
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b375385822abd827b959d0538b1825332eba5a8 OP_EQUALVERIFY OP_CHECKSIG
address
14wWLPHzfJd51GJEFMrFfsDheZXyyTxM7L
transaction
2019346838deeb8f06f7b6eab334daa7adf8083288040670d3aac669bf99653a
confirmations
229528
spent
true